Clickhouse column size
WebI add a compression percentage as find them easier than ratios at-a-glance. select parts.*, columns.compressed_size, columns.uncompressed_size, columns.compression_ratio, columns.compression_percentage from ( select table, formatReadableSize(sum(data_uncompressed_bytes)) AS uncompressed_size, … WebVectorized query execution — data is processed in blocks. Block contains multiple columns with max_block_size rows (65505 by default). Each column is stored as a vector of …
Clickhouse column size
Did you know?
WebMay 4, 2024 · SELECT database, table, column, formatReadableSize(sum(column_data_compressed_bytes) AS size) AS compressed, … WebBlock contains multiple columns with max_block_size rows (65536 by default). Each column is stored as a vector of primitive data types or their combination: 1. Better utilization for CPU caches and pipeline. ... ClickHouse Columns. Nullable columns contain data column and UInt8 column bitmask is element null.
WebJul 13, 2024 · In PostgreSQL, identifiers — table names, column names, constraint names, etc. — are limited to a maximum length of 63 bytes. Clickhouse does not have own …
WebFeb 17, 2024 · Because wide rows (many bytes) needs (for performance) fewer (<8192) rows in granule. index_granularity_bytes = 10MB ~ 1k row * 8129. So each granule have 10MB. If rows size 100k (long Strings), granule will have 100 rows (not 8192). Skip index granules GRANULARITY 3 -- means that an index will store one value for each 3 table … WebJun 2, 2024 · ClickHouse allocates a 2 MB buffer for every column, so for 10K columns it probably requires more than 20GB of RAM. Let’s re-scale the cluster up to the …
WebNumber of free entries in pool to lower max size of merge: Threshold value of free entries in the pool. If the number of entries in the pool falls below this value, ClickHouse reduces the maximum size of a data part to merge. This helps handle small merges faster. The default value is 8. Parts to delay insert: Number of active data chunks in a ...
WebJan 17, 2024 · Database Size - Table - Column size; Datasets; Number of active parts in a partition; Parts consistency; Schema design. ClickHouse row-level deduplication; ... columns - put there the records from ‘root’ to ’leaves’ for example (continent, country, cityname). This way clickhouse can do lookup by country / city even if continent is not ... cargas bachWebBlock contains multiple columns with max_block_sizerows (65536 by default). Each column is stored as a vector of primitive data types or their combination: 1. Better … car gas analyzerWebHow to Check Column Size SELECT database, table, column, formatReadableSize(sum(column_data_compressed_bytes) AS size) AS compressed, … car gas additiveWebMay 23, 2024 · In that design every metric is stored in a separate column. This is the best for ClickHouse from a performance perspective, as it perfectly utilizes column store and type specialization. Sometimes, however, schema is not known in advance, or time series data from multiple device types needs to be stored in the same table. ... We see a 20% … car gas imagesWebWe are writing a URL column with the String type (average size of 60 bytes per value). When writing 8192 rows, the average will be slightly less than 500 KB of data. Since this is more than 65,536, a compressed block will be formed for each mark. brother high yield toner cartridge tn420WebSep 2, 2024 · ClickHouse is a column-oriented database which means all data related to a particular column is physically stored next to each other. Such data layout helps in fast sequential scan even on commodity … brother high yield toner cartridge - tn450WebSELECT table, formatReadableSize (size) as size, rows, days, formatReadableSize (avgDaySize) as avgDaySize FROM ( SELECT table, sum (bytes) AS size, sum (rows) … brother high yield toner cartridge tn450